Possibly, could also be for tax purposes too. With the increases likely coming in cap gains and the corporate tax they are probably wanting to get out now and pay less in taxes and maximize profits on their gains. This is especially true if the entities selling are on the investment banking side (Goldman, etc.) as they are short term guys anyways whereas a company like Newscorp probably sees this as a long-term investment.

 

If I had to make a guess I'd say this move is likely more an indication of investors seeing the likely tax increases coming and making a decision based off that than an indication of where they think the future of team owned networks is going.
